Understanding Tech Addiction
Tech addiction refers to compulsive and excessive engagement with digital devices, leading to a loss of control over screen time and negative impacts on mental and physical well-being. This phenomenon shares characteristics with substance addiction, including withdrawal symptoms, tolerance, and interference with daily life.
Smartphones are deliberately designed to be addictive, utilizing features such as infinite scrolling, push notifications, and autoplay to keep users engaged for extended periods. Social media platforms and gaming apps leverage these mechanics to create habitual usage patterns that maximize user retention and advertising revenue.
From a neurological perspective, screen addiction triggers dopamine release in the brain’s reward system, similar to the effects of gambling or drug addiction. Each notification, like, or message stimulates pleasure pathways, reinforcing compulsive behaviors and making it harder for individuals to regulate their screen time. Understanding these mechanisms is essential for promoting healthier tech habits.

2. Compulsive Checking
Compulsive smartphone checking is a core symptom of addiction, driven by psychological dependency and fear of missing out (FOMO). Studies indicate that compulsive checking is associated with heightened anxiety and diminished impulse control. (3) Additionally, frequent checking behaviors mirror symptoms of obsessive-compulsive disorder. (4) This behavior can also disrupt attention spans, negatively affecting cognitive performance and productivity.
3. Withdrawal Symptoms
Withdrawal symptoms such as anxiety, irritability, and restlessness are increasingly recognized as indicators of smartphone addiction. Individuals deprived of phone access may show stress responses akin to substance withdrawal. A study by Lin et al. proposed diagnostic criteria mirroring traditional addictions. (5) Furthermore, Samaha and Hawi linked smartphone addiction with increased psychological distress. (6) This aligns with findings on disrupted emotional regulation. (7)
4. Negative Impact on Daily Life
Smartphone addiction often disrupts daily functioning, affecting work, academic performance, and social interaction. Duke and Montag found excessive phone use reduced self-reported productivity and increased daily interruptions. (8) Another study by Sunday et al. revealed smartphone addiction negatively impacts students’ learning outcomes. (9) These impacts can significantly deteriorate life satisfaction, as supported by Samaha and Hawi’s cross-sectional research. (6)

1. Neck and Postural Issues (“Text Neck”)
Excessive smartphone use leads to “text neck,” characterized by forward head posture and musculoskeletal strain. Prolonged bending causes spinal stress and chronic neck pain, particularly in youth. (57) This posture-related disorder is increasingly common among students and contributes to degenerative spinal changes. (58) (59)
2. Reduced Physical Activity and Sedentary Lifestyle
Smartphone overuse significantly reduces physical activity, fostering sedentary behavior and increasing obesity risk. Studies confirm that teens exhibit lower movement levels and screen-induced inactivity. (60) Social media engagement displaces exercise time, (29) and smartphone addiction correlates with decreased outdoor activity. (61)
3. Respiratory Function Impairment from Poor Posture
Poor posture from excessive smartphone use leads to reduced lung capacity and altered respiratory mechanics. Forward head posture compresses the thoracic region, impairing breathing efficiency. (62) Research links smartphone posture with chest expansion restriction (63) and long-term respiratory compromise in sedentary individuals. (64)
4. Increased Risk of Chronic Pain Conditions
Prolonged smartphone use increases chronic pain risk, particularly in the neck, shoulders, and wrists. Repetitive strain and static posture intensify musculoskeletal discomfort. (65) Studies confirm smartphone overuse leads to widespread ergonomic stress (66) and rising hand dysfunction among youth. (67)

4. Cognitive Behavioral Strategies (CBT)
Cognitive Behavioral Therapy (CBT) effectively addresses smartphone dependency by targeting irrational thoughts and compulsive behaviors. CBT-based programs have significantly reduced smartphone addiction scores among adolescents. (90) Mobile-delivered CBT enhances treatment accessibility while maintaining clinical efficacy. (91) Moreover, CBT-based interventions show success across tech-related addictions, including gaming and internet misuse. (92)
